Real life example of point in geometry

Mathematics
2 answers:
7nadin3 [17]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

A location of a place in the Map. The tip of a needle.

Step-by-step explanation:

Galina-37 [17]3 years ago
5 0
Definition, Example In geometry, a point is defined as an exact position or location on a plane surface. It is denoted by dot (.) Take a sharp pencil and make a dot on a paper. In the above image,the point is indicated as A. Needle is the best example where you can see the point in the top edge.

Write the quadratic equation in general form.<br><br> (x - 3) 2 = 0
garri49 [273]

Answer:

x² - 6x + 9 = 0

Step-by-step explanation:

Given

(x - 3)² = 0 ( expand left side using FOIL )

x² - 3x - 3x + 9 = 0 ( collect like terms )

x² - 6x + 9 = 0 ← in general form

X^2 - 12x + 19 in the form of (x + a)^2 + b ???
kow [346]

Answer:

( x-6)^2 -17

Step-by-step explanation:

X^2 - 12x + 19

we need it in given below form

(x + a)^2 + b

we know that

(x + a)^2 = x^2 + 2ax + a^2\\

lets convert that in same form

X^2 - 12x + 19 = x^2 + 2(-6)x + 19

comparing x^2 + 2(-6)x to x^2 + 2ax

we have a -6

now

(x-6)^2 = x^2 + 2(-6)x + 36

36 is missing in the x^2 + 2(-6)x + 19 hence to get that

we add and subtract 36 in the above equation

so we have

x^2 + 2(-6)x + 19 + 36 -36

rearranging  it \

(x^2 + 2(-6)x  + 36) -36 + 19    (x^2 + 2(-6)x  + 36 =( x-6)^2)

=>( x-6)^2 -17

comparing the above equation to

(x + a)^2 + b

we have a = -6

b = -17

( x-6)^2 -17
